Former Nigeria international and former University of Indianapolis basketball player has been killed in a crash on I-65 early Friday morning, in Indianapolis
The deceased identified as 28 year old Omokhoje Daniel Daudu, was killed when a large part broke off the rear of a northbound semitractor-trailer and struck Daudu’s 2012 Buick LaCrosse as he was driving southbound around 5:30 a.m.
Preliminary reports indicated the semitractor-trailer had rolled over and was blocking the northbound lane. Troopers found Daudu seriously injured and unconscious. He was pronounced dead at the scene.
The University of Indianapolis released a statement Friday about Daudu, who also went by Daniel.
“(We) mourn the loss of Daniel Daudu, who is a well-loved alumnus and former student-athlete,” the statement read. “During his time on campus, Daniel impacted our entire community. Daniel will be remembered for his athleticism, sense of humor, generous smile and compassion for others. Our hearts and prayers go out to Daniel’s family, friends, UIndy basketball and the entire UIndy family.”
Before graduating in 2015 with a degree in marketing, Daudu averaged 5.2 points, 1.8 rebounds and 1.7 assists for the Greyhounds’ basketball team during the 2012-13 season.
